This fine British Victorian medal is named to Domestic 1st Class Frank Chalk, HMS Comus, Royal Navy. The HMS Comus was a corvette (reclassified in 1888 as a third class cruiser) of the Royal Navy. She was the name ship of her class. Launched in April 1878, the vessel was built by Messrs. J. Elder & Co of Glasgow at a cost of 123,000.
